Rupee falls 6 paise to end at 83.23 against U.S. dollar

Posted on October 26, 2023 By admin
Rupee falls 6 paise to end at 83.23 against U.S. dollar

The rupee continued its downward trend for the third consecutive session to close 6 paise lower at 83.23 (provisional) against the U.S. dollar on Thursday, dragged down by massive selling in equity markets and strengthening American currency overseas. Withdrawal of foreign funds and elevated crude oil prices touching $90 a barrel also weighed on the…

Sensex tumbles 900 points amid broad-based selloff; slips below 64,000

Posted on October 26, 2023 By admin
Sensex tumbles 900 points amid broad-based selloff; slips below 64,000

A share broker reacts as Sensex and Nifty prices plummet. File | Photo Credit: ANI Sliding for the sixth straight session, equity benchmark Sensex on Thursday plunged about 900 points to crash below the 64,000 level due to an across-the-board selloff amid heightened tension in the Middle East. Besides sluggish trends in global markets, deep…
